Harry E. Pursley

2009-09-23 / Obituaries

Retired from Westinghouse

CLOVER - Harry Ervin Pursley, 83, of 502 Memorial Drive, died Monday, Sept. 21, 2009, at the Wayne T. Patrick Hospice House in Rock Hill.

Mr. Pursley was born Dec. 8, 1925, in Clover to

the late Ervin

Gadberry and

Sammie Anderson Pursley. He was a U.S. Navy veteran of World War II, serving on the USS LST547 and LST 900. Mr. Pursley was retired from Westinghouse in Charlotte, N.C.

Survivors are his wife of 62 years, Grace Ballard Pursley of the home; daughter and sonin law, Becky and Barry Brown of Gaffney; son and daughter-in-law, Steve and Susan Pursley of York; and grandchildren, Jennifer Pursley Grant of Moore, Natalie Harriet Brown of Spartanburg and Kyle Pursley of York.

Services will be held Wednesday, Sept. 23, at 2 p.m. at Clover A.R.P. Church with the Rev. Evan English officiating. Interment will be in Woodside Cemetery.

Visitation was held Tuesday, Sept. 22, from 6-8 p.m. at M. L. Ford & Sons Funeral Home.

Memorials may be made to Clover A.R.P. Church Building Fund, 127 Kings Mountain St., Clover, SC 29710; or Wayne T. Patrick Hospice House, P.O. Box 993, Rock Hill, SC 29731.

Arrangements by M.L. Ford & Sons Funeral Home, Clover.
